Victoria Wood's A Nice Cup of Tea is a delightful British TV movie that tells an entertaining story of how the Brits became obsessed with tea. It traces the history of tea from its arrival in Britain to the present day, all through the eyes of the famous comedian and writer Victoria Wood. The movie is set in a cozy tea room decorated in a vintage style, where Victoria Wood and her friends gather for a tea party. Victoria acts as the narrator, and the story unfolds as she presents a series of sketches and comic monologues inspired by Britain's tea-drinking culture.
The movie takes a lighthearted approach to the topic of tea, and Victoria's witty observations and humor add a lot of charm to the story. Her sketches and monologues are not only funny but also informative, as she delves into the fascinating history and evolution of tea in Britain.
One of the highlights of the movie is the segment on the tradition of afternoon tea. Victoria provides a hilarious take on the stereotypes of English high society, the etiquette of tea time, and the indulgent treats that are served during the ceremony. She also discusses the origin of this tradition and highlights how it has become an important aspect of British culture.
Another notable segment is the one on tea etiquette. Victoria humorously outlines the various do's and don'ts of tea-making, from the perfect temperature of water to the right amount of milk and sugar. She also touches upon the various tea varieties and the different ways to brew and serve them.
The movie also explores the darker side of tea, from its exploitation in the colonial era to the modern-day practices of the tea industry. Victoria sheds light on the exploitation of tea plantation workers and the environmental impact of tea production and consumption. She also raises awareness about fair-trade practices and the importance of sustainable tea production.
